From 63f03403056ae39bbeefd5f35bdddaca98107de5 Mon Sep 17 00:00:00 2001
From: Ralph Boehme <slow at samba.org>
Date: Thu, 10 May 2018 12:29:35 +0200
Subject: [PATCH 2/2] s3:smbd: fix interaction between chown and SD flags

A change ownership operation that doesn't set the NT ACLs must not touch
the SD flags (type).

Bug: https://bugzilla.samba.org/show_bug.cgi?id=13432

Signed-off-by: Ralph Boehme <slow at samba.org>
---
 selftest/knownfail.d/samba3.smb2.acls | 1 -
 source3/modules/vfs_acl_common.c      | 7 +++++--
 2 files changed, 5 insertions(+), 3 deletions(-)
 delete mode 100644 selftest/knownfail.d/samba3.smb2.acls

diff --git a/selftest/knownfail.d/samba3.smb2.acls b/selftest/knownfail.d/samba3.smb2.acls
deleted file mode 100644
index 68966c951a9..00000000000
--- a/selftest/knownfail.d/samba3.smb2.acls
+++ /dev/null
@@ -1 +0,0 @@
-^samba3.smb2.acls.SDFLAGSVSCHOWN.*
diff --git a/source3/modules/vfs_acl_common.c b/source3/modules/vfs_acl_common.c
index b323079d08a..5b2b2ef60e3 100644
--- a/source3/modules/vfs_acl_common.c
+++ b/source3/modules/vfs_acl_common.c
@@ -942,8 +942,11 @@ NTSTATUS fset_nt_acl_common(
 	}
 
 	psd->revision = orig_psd->revision;
-	/* All our SD's are self relative. */
-	psd->type = orig_psd->type | SEC_DESC_SELF_RELATIVE;
+	if (security_info_sent & SECINFO_DACL) {
+		psd->type = orig_psd->type;
+		/* All our SD's are self relative. */
+		psd->type |= SEC_DESC_SELF_RELATIVE;
+	}
 
 	if ((security_info_sent & SECINFO_OWNER) && (orig_psd->owner_sid != NULL)) {
 		if (!dom_sid_equal(orig_psd->owner_sid, psd->owner_sid)) {
